MAT 2461 Probability Theory

This is an introductory course to the mathematical theory of randomness. Topics to be discussed include combinatorics, Discrete and continuous sample spaces; density and distribution functions of random variables; expectation and variance; independence and conditional probability; law of large numbers; central limit theorem; generating functions; random walk and ruin problems (See STA 2461.) This course is semi-online. Prerequisite(s): MAT 1413.
